About This Home
Charming Colonial in a sought-after East Side location,just steps to the Common Park,schools,public transportation,and downtown Melrose. Behind the white picket fence,this well-maintained home offers a spacious fireplace living rm with beautiful gumwood,a first-floor office & sunroom,and an oversized dining room with molding and built-in china cabinet. The updated kitchen features a generous island,ample cabinet space,and a bright,open layout—perfect for entertaining. A convenient half bath completes the first floor. Upstairs are three bedrooms with great closet space and a well-kept full bath. The finished lower level includes a family room,laundry area,additional bath,and mudroom entry from the attached garage. Enjoy a large flat yard,a back deck for outdoor dining,central air,and gas heat. Lovingly cared for by the same owner for over 40 years,this home offers comfort,convenience,and character in Melrose’s most desirable locations. MLS# 73417341

Seven miles north of Boston, in the triangle forged by U.S. 1, I-93, and I-95, sits Melrose. Families flock to Melrose because of the serene landscape and proximity to city livelihood. A walkable suburb with plenty of amenities to choose from, Melrose also has a widely used public transportation system that includes access to MBTA Commuter Rail Stations and subway stations.
If you choose to rent in Melrose, you will have your pick of walking trails at parks and ponds to stroll through. Popular choices include Ell Pond and Pine Banks Park. You can play golf at Bellevue Golf Club as well as Mount Hood Memorial Park and Golf Course.
Downtown Melrose, known for its Victorian architecture, is an astute location for the annual Melrose Victorian Fair. A community staple, the Melrose Victorian Fair attracts thousands to the day-long event every year.
